The Homesteader’s Essential Reading List

Daily Sourdough by Lisa Bass

Make sourdough part of your everyday cooking. This friendly guide teaches you how to start and maintain a healthy starter, troubleshoot with ease, and bake over 80 breads, treats, mains, and sides. Perfect for beginners or seasoned bakers looking for fresh ideas.

Everything Worth Preserving by Melissa K. Norris

Your complete guide to preserving food the old-fashioned way—updated for today’s kitchen. With 80+ recipes and clear instructions, Melissa shows you how to safely can, dehydrate, ferment, freeze, and cure everything from garden produce to meats for year-round eating.

The Beekeeper’s Apothecary by Kaylee Richardson

Transform your kitchen into a natural apothecary. With over 100 herbs explained in plain language, this beautiful guide makes home herbalism simple and practical. From easing coughs to soothing skin, Kaylee shows you how to swap synthetic remedies for plant-based healing with clear, step-by-step instructions.

Cheese from Scratch by Robyn Jackson

Turn milk into magic. In this gorgeous book, Robyn demystifies cheesemaking with easy tutorials, tips, and recipes for everything from fresh cheeses to aged varieties. Learn the art, science, and joy of crafting artisan-quality cheese right in your own kitchen.

Freeze-Drying the Harvest by Carolyn Thomas

Master modern food preservation with step-by-step tutorials and easy charts. Carolyn walks you through the seven essential steps of freeze-drying at home so you can safely preserve fruits, veggies, and full meals for year-round enjoyment.

The Independent Farmstead by Shawn and Beth Dougherty

Twenty years ago, when authors Shawn and Beth Dougherty purchased the land they would come to name the Sow’s Ear, the state of Ohio designated it “not suitable for agriculture.” Today, their family raises and grows 90% of their own food.
